What is habitat of blood fluke (Schistosoma)?

Text Solution

AI Generated Solution

**Step-by-Step Solution:** 1. **Understanding Blood Fluke**: Blood flukes, scientifically known as Schistosoma, are parasitic flatworms. They are known for causing schistosomiasis, a disease that affects humans. 2. **Identifying the Habitat**: The primary habitat of blood flukes is freshwater environments.
